Affinity Designer crashed in pencil mode


Recommended Posts

Currently I test Affinity Designer Testversion 1.7.3 (Deutsch/German) auf Mac 10.9.5 + old Wacom Tablet A4. The following problem appears:

Designer Persona: (Bleistift > Steuerung > Druck => AD friert immer ein.)

pencil > controller > pressure => AD crashed and freezed always.

I tried to start AD with CTRL => no change. See attached video.

I would appreciated if you could help.
